  1. Plug your flashdrive into your PC, make a folder on it called "UPDATE" (yes, in caps)
  2. If you have a custom firmware on your PS3 already, then put the offical Sony firmware update in the "UPDATE" folder, and then install it on your system
  3. If you do not have a custom firmware and are currently running retail (official) v3.55 firmware on your system, put the custom Geohot firmware in the "UPDATE" folder
  4. Navigate to "settings" on your PS3
  5. Navigate to "system update" and then use "update via storage media"
  6. Make sure your flashdrive is plugged into your PS3; then just install the custom firmware from your USB flashdrive


If you hear nine or more beeps, then your PS3 shuts itself off - it worked.

If your PS3 isnt detecting the Geohot on your USB...
1.Turn off your PS3 system.
2.Hold the power button it will turn on but do not release,continue holding till your PS3 shuts off.
3.Hold the power button again to turn it back on and when you hear 2 Consecutive beeps your PS3 will be in service mode and should detect the firmware.

Also make sure the folder in your USB is in this order
PS3 ---- UPDATE ---- PS3UPDAT
